You can sell your used phone or tablet on sites such as Swappa and Gazelle, but to get money now, using an ecoATM kiosk is your … WebJul 25, 2024 · Liquidity ratio analysis helps in measuring the short-term solvency of a business. This means it helps in measuring a company’s ability to meet its short-term obligations. Thus, liquidity suggests how quickly assets of a company get converted into cash. WebWhat is Cash Ratio? In financial ratio analysis, cash ratio is a conservative measure of a firm's liquidity. It is more conservative compared to the current ratio and quick ratio since only cash and marketable securities are compared with current liabilities.. Cash Ratio Formula. Stay up to date on the latest stock price, chart, news, analysis, fundamentals, trading and investment tools. damages in a tort caseA cash flow analysis is a method for examining how a business generates and spends money over a specific period of time. It can help you figure out where your money is going and how much cash you have available at a given moment.
